Join us for a powerful evening of traditional Chumash storytelling with Elder Alan Salazar. In this adults-only gathering, Alan will share ancestral stories in their original form—unfiltered, sacred, and deeply rooted in the oral traditions of the Chumash people. These stories, passed down for generations, contain mature themes and teachings intended for adult audiences.

Through humor, honesty, and wisdom, Alan offers a rare opportunity to experience the full depth and richness of Chumash culture. This is not a performance, but a communal experience—one that honors the role of storytelling as a way to teach, remember, and connect.
